What Is Mediation?

Mediation law regulates the process of resolving disputes with a third-party mediator. In mediation, a mediator works with the parties to help them devise their own solutions to their issues. The mediator does not make the decision but facilitates a settlement with input from the parties.

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Mediation Lawyer?

Mediation is a good option for parties who want to keep their dispute out of the court record. Mediation generally isn’t binding and the parties can still go to court if they can’t come to an agreement. Common situations involving mediation include child custody and family law, and small claims court disputes.

How Can a Lawyer Help Me With Mediation?

A lawyer can explain the mediation process and help you understand your role in coming to a mutual agreement. Your attorney can offer you suggestions for settlement options before you begin mediation. They can also accompany you to any mediation sessions to answer questions about your legal rights and help you keep the process on track.

What Are the Top Questions When Choosing a Mediation Attorney in Rolling Hills Estates?

These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that your mediation team has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case. Many alternative dispute resolution lawyers offer an initial consultation so you can underst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ions include:

  • What is your experience in handling mediation cases in California?
  • Have you managed cases like mine?
  • Have you worked with arbitrators and mediators in Rolling Hills Estates?
  • What is your record for resolving cases through alternative dispute resolution?
  • How will you communicate with me about the progress of my case?
  • What are your fees and billing structure?
